飞飞世界论坛

 找回密码
 立即注册
搜索
热搜: 活动 交友 discuz
查看: 9187|回复: 0
打印 上一主题 下一主题

官方的日夜系统

[复制链接]

197

主题

203

帖子

1064

积分

管理员

Rank: 9Rank: 9Rank: 9

积分
1064
QQ
跳转到指定楼层
楼主
发表于 2016-1-10 03:25:36 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
搜索   WorldEnvironment.cpp  A( j' @  q1 N% [: ?& x

! D  \' J  Z9 L0 ]# J! W" _) S5 {# P在此文件找到
6 e3 f! R3 Y" f$ s. |' f5 }# e: O9 R9 H7 r; n9 L- h3 p5 |
LIGHTCOLOR gs_kLight[24]  
: p! ^6 K0 a& m: @
' [. V6 _, A. T把整个句子修改成这样:
0 Q% V. Z% S( F7 z
  s) j) R6 V5 j) F) z5 \/ }! H$ Jstatic const LIGHTCOLOR gs_kLight[24] = // diffuse, ambient
6 h4 K8 s5 U) R# R+ L% W& c{
  N$ C8 a% w) z; y. |#ifdef __DAY_NIGHT
# Y# |* g. }& G! W0.03f, 0.03f, 0.05f, 0.03f, 0.03f, 0.1f, // 0 12
& Z8 ^* ?4 o; V  p$ W0.03f, 0.03f, 0.05f, 0.03f, 0.03f, 0.1f, // 1
; \1 c6 [* s+ R8 s0.03f, 0.03f, 0.05f, 0.03f, 0.03f, 0.1f, // 2
6 R, `. B& R: @0.5f, 0.5f, 0.6f, 0.4f, 0.4f, 0.4f, // 3* n* |0 Y  e2 E- D% S
0.5f, 0.5f, 0.6f, 0.4f, 0.4f, 0.4f, // 4
2 Z8 Q8 C$ D6 H' \0.5f, 0.5f, 0.6f, 0.4f, 0.4f, 0.4f, // 5& S. u& y& s* A2 t+ m9 K- m, L, j6 x, R

' T/ |' `4 ^8 G' n) ]1 b  m8 t; `  R0.5f, 0.5f, 0.6f, 0.4f, 0.4f, 0.4f, // 6
: O0 ?/ E" {" i# I0.7f, 0.7f, 0.7f, 0.5f, 0.5f, 0.5f, // 7/ p# X! c( S' h( z! c
0.8f, 0.8f, 0.8f, 0.5f, 0.5f, 0.5f, // 8
; R0 Q; r, y) i7 u: U8 i0.9f, 0.9f, 0.9f, 0.5f, 0.5f, 0.5f, // 9  X5 e! O# I) H5 E6 F6 I4 @
1.0f, 1.0f, 1.0f, 0.5f, 0.5f, 0.5f, // 106 Y" E8 V8 m  f
1.0f, 1.0f, 1.0f, 0.6f, 0.6f, 0.6f, // 11
, e# G. W- t2 u  R# a, I1.0f, 1.0f, 1.0f, 0.6f, 0.6f, 0.6f, // 125 [/ T' i4 X( _4 \
1.0f, 1.0f, 1.0f, 0.6f, 0.6f, 0.6f, // 13 1; B. P" a1 Q+ I, A
1.0f, 1.0f, 1.0f, 0.6f, 0.6f, 0.6f, // 14 2# k* X0 d2 A& S8 c8 o
1.0f, 1.0f, 1.0f, 0.5f, 0.5f, 0.5f, // 15 3
- q. \$ ]4 V/ T8 O8 i0.8f, 0.6f, 0.7f, 0.4f, 0.4f, 0.4f, // 16 5
5 _, I; _2 a5 K2 j/ X2 @0.6f, 0.4f, 0.2f, 0.4f, 0.4f, 0.3f, // 17 69 L+ O" ]. B7 f5 s
0.2f, 0.2f, 0.2f, 0.3f, 0.3f, 0.3f, // 18 7+ `2 b% k1 H  b& b( p: |: O
0.1f, 0.1f, 0.2f, 0.3f, 0.3f, 0.3f, // 19 88 T: s4 Z+ ?) `; ~5 G! x
0.2f, 0.2f, 0.2f, 0.3f, 0.3f, 0.3f, // 20 8$ }8 s, ^" z, l5 s7 \
0.2f, 0.2f, 0.2f, 0.3f, 0.3f, 0.3f, // 21 97 v* b- \: n+ W
0.2f, 0.2f, 0.2f, 0.3f, 0.3f, 0.3f, // 22 10$ Y, A4 H9 N, V) E; w1 c/ }" v
0.2f, 0.2f, 0.2f, 0.3f, 0.3f, 0.3f, // 23 119 E$ K/ l$ g; I0 h
#else7 F) p, |  h. X4 R" U7 Y
. {0 B2 M' B( ~  c* f( ^
0.4f,  0.4f,  0.5f,    0.3f, 0.3f, 0.4f,  // 0 12
0 F, M2 V" T* D! a; A6 z  e 0.4f,  0.4f,  0.5f,    0.3f, 0.3f, 0.4f,  // 1
* ]* {# H0 D4 S  E! t 0.4f,  0.4f,  0.5f,    0.3f, 0.3f, 0.4f,  // 2& P# p- \( h" F* S
0.4f,  0.4f,  0.5f,    0.3f, 0.3f, 0.4f,  // 3  E7 x' f5 G5 G# U6 x
0.4f,  0.4f,  0.5f,    0.3f, 0.3f, 0.4f,  // 4
# {- K  O2 ~+ A% S7 |6 C& m* c 0.4f,  0.4f,  0.5f,    0.3f, 0.3f, 0.4f,  // 5( j2 K5 M0 o# p' ?( q2 H& l8 \* F* `; x

/ g$ u4 c9 ^1 u9 k2 X5 d 0.5f,  0.5f,  0.6f,    0.4f, 0.4f, 0.4f, // 6$ }/ U  E5 n, F! Z/ s, T  v/ c
0.7f,  0.7f,  0.7f,    0.5f, 0.5f, 0.5f, // 7
6 y6 j# Y' [9 c7 K9 n 0.8f,  0.8f,  0.8f,    0.5f, 0.5f, 0.5f, // 8
$ A2 t1 k6 X) W 0.9f,  0.9f,  0.9f,    0.5f, 0.5f, 0.5f, // 95 A/ f/ j0 v* O( Y, r. y3 E
1.0f,  1.0f,  1.0f,    0.5f, 0.5f, 0.5f, // 10
+ B$ I8 l+ v0 i, R0 Y3 e 1.0f,  1.0f,  1.0f,    0.6f, 0.6f, 0.6f, // 11% h- I* [" x: ~& l
1.0f,  1.0f,  1.0f,    0.6f, 0.6f, 0.6f, // 12
  c1 P0 _) `# k8 M% W5 | 1.0f,  1.0f,  1.0f,    0.6f, 0.6f, 0.6f, // 13 1  D& G- b8 {* G, g% J* R! M
1.0f,  1.0f,  1.0f,    0.6f, 0.6f, 0.6f, // 14 26 h8 p: `) a, h0 Z# `
1.0f,  1.0f,  1.0f,    0.5f, 0.5f, 0.5f, // 15 3
& O2 }- ^8 u3 l8 Z! L 0.9f,  0.9f,  0.9f,    0.5f, 0.5f, 0.5f, // 16 5
3 |7 y: o& V) X 0.9f,  0.6f,  0.2f,    0.5f, 0.5f, 0.4f, // 17 6/ }) @" A- ?  A* t( d6 B  Y
0.6f,  0.6f,  0.4f,    0.4f, 0.4f, 0.4f, // 18 7
( L% r0 t5 F0 X/ J 0.5f,  0.5f,  0.4f,    0.4f, 0.4f, 0.4f, // 19 8" @3 F7 F( C- j1 C: p
0.45f, 0.45f, 0.4f,    0.35f, 0.35f, 0.35f, // 20 8
% R4 n$ A( M/ n" Y  Y0 [$ H: T 0.43f, 0.43f, 0.5f,    0.33f, 0.33f, 0.3f, // 21 91 F5 K, q* U. u+ o& ~: E+ v
0.41f, 0.41f, 0.5f,    0.31f, 0.31f, 0.3f, // 22 10
: _' n% C1 s9 W% ?) W 0.4f,  0.4f,  0.5f,    0.3f, 0.3f, 0.4f  // 23 11
$ g9 s( i/ E2 R6 H  S#endif
/ |/ N( _1 x: Q" K( w( G* o$ ?8 ?5 w9 [9 Y
};" l7 m1 j! X3 P2 @) b4 g

  C0 d$ k& x6 G* o) ]% j4 |6 H; x: x: P$ o
在neuz文件夹下的VersionCommon.h中添加& E4 ?: O0 m. ]& i
* U8 v. [$ z+ B0 R" L2 X
#define __DAY_NIGHT
/ N% S9 j% c  ^$ t6 U, e% o. @, }9 q+ d: X& X
编译neuz客户端文件
' C! Y1 Z. I3 p" Z8 s
0 v; ?! o; Q# v& q0 ?
  }8 L3 j! w6 q. w5 A7 L( C
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

手机版|小黑屋|飞飞世界技术论坛  

GMT+8, 2025-5-24 02:26 , Processed in 0.059753 second(s), 22 queries , Gzip On.

Powered by Discuz! X3.2

© 2001-2013 Comsenz Inc.

快速回复 返回顶部 返回列表